New Visitation Policies in Tooele County Jail Due to COVID-19 Coronavirus

Because of concerns for the safety and wellness of both staff and inmates at the Tooele County Jail in Tooele, Utah, contact visits of any type may be suspended. Even if they have visits, from time to time, face masks may be required.

Approved Non-contact visits with family, friends and the inmate’s lawyers may still be allowed when at-home or onsite video visitation is not available, however given that new guidelines are changing daily please check the visitation page or call (435) 843-3340 for updates.

How to visit an inmate in Tooele County Utah using Video Visitation or visiting an inmate at the jail

To visit an inmate in Tooele County follow these steps:

  • In addition to visiting inmates at the jail, Tooele County Jail uses a video visitation service called iWebVisit.com.
  • In order to visit with your inmate online or at the Tooele County Jail Video Kiosk, you must first register with iWebVisit.
  • Registering is free.
  • Next, select “Choose A Facility” and then select Tooele County Jail. This will become your “Default” facility each time you log in.
  • Next, Click “Schedule a Visit” and enter your inmate's name and inmate number.
  • Select either “Visit Now” or “Schedule Visit Later” and choose an available date and time.
  • After your visit payment is processed, you may begin visiting your inmate in Tooele County at your scheduled time. 

Who do you contact if you are having any problems arranging the remote video visit of an inmate in Tooele County?
Call iWebVisit support at 775-434-8748. They are available 7 Days a week (5:00 a.m. to 10:00 p.m. PST / 8:00 a.m. to 1:00 a.m. EST)
